I am so lucky to live in virginia where I can buy Polyface farms meat and eggs which I read about in the book The Omnivores Delemma. You can drive to the farm to pick it up or they have drop points around the area once a month or in Virgina Beach they sell it at the organic store at the farmers market off Dam Neck road. There is also the Full Quiver Farm in suffolk that sells grassfed meats. And they are at the Old Beach farmers market on saturdays in the Croc's restaurant parking lot.
